Letter: We’ll make it through the pandemic together

Vice Mayor Bob Frutos writes to say the city of Burbank is doing all it can to maintain essential services during the crisis. Above, the lobby for the Burbank Police and Fire Department headquarters is closed to help curb the spread of the novel coronavirus.

Friends and neighbors, we are going to get through this together. As you may know, our city has declared a state of local emergency as part of a continued, proactive approach toward slowing the spread of the novel coronavirus.

This is unknown territory that we have not experienced before. We need to remain positive, stay healthy and check up on our neighbors to be sure they’re doing well. This said alone, I understand if some residents will worry about uncertainty or feel anxious. You are not alone.

Please know our city is doing everything possible to maintain our essential services for the residents; our police officers are still coming to work, firefighters are still responding to calls, lights are still on, trash is still getting picked up and Burbank nutrition services for seniors 60-plus are available. Also, our water system is the best out there, and we do not need to buy bottled water in most cases. We have good drinking water.

We the people of Burbank are going to make it through this.

Bob Frutos
Vice Mayor
Burbank
